McNamara Named AVCA National Player of the Week

Sep. 01

Sports Imports/AVCA National Player of the Week, Maggie McNamaraLEXINGTON, Ky. - #1 Concordia University has another top-ranked status this week, as senior setter Maggie McNamara has been named the Sports Imports/AVCA Division II Player of the Week. McNamara helped lead the Golden Bears to a 4-0 start on the season, dishing out a phenomenal 13.23 assists per set. This is the second career Sports Imports/AVCA Division II Player of the Week honor for McNamara, her last coming on Sept. 8, 2009.

McNamara's (Zumbrota, Minn. / Zumbrota-Mazeppa HS) continued excellence on the court helped to extent Concordia's winning streak to 41 matches as they cruised past all four opponents at the West Florida Comfort Inn-vitational, including two wins over teams ranked in the top 15 nationally. McNamara kicked the season off with a double-double, tallying 38 assists and 11 digs along with two blocks and an ace in a sweep of Eckerd. In the Golden Bears' next match, she dished out 36 assists in addition to adding six digs, one block and one ace in a 3-0 win over then-#15 West Florida. The 2008 AVCA Division II National Player of the Year opened Saturday's play with 51 assists, eight digs and one ace in a five-set win over then-#12 Central Missouri and finished things up with 47 assists, three digs and two blocks in a whitewashing of Florida Tech.

For the week, McNamara averaged 13.23 assists, not far from her NCAA best pace in 2008, and 2.15 digs per set.

This is the seventh time that an athlete from Concordia University has earned the Sports Imports/AVCA Division II Player of the Week honor. The Golden Bears look ahead to stifling competition at the Regis/Metro Premiere Challenge this weekend before opening their home schedule Sept. 11-12 at the Gangelhoff Center.
